Zander’s story began long before most children ever face medical challenges.
At just 9 months old, Zander was diagnosed with a cavernous malformation — clusters of abnormal, thin-walled blood vessels in the brain that resemble tiny mulberries. These fragile blood vessels can leak blood and cause serious symptoms, including seizures, severe headaches, and stroke-like complications.
Shortly after his diagnosis, Zander underwent his first brain surgery at only 9 months old. Doctors placed a shunt to help drain the spinal fluid that was building up in his brain.
